Code B1668 RAM Description
The B1668 diagnostic trouble code (DTC) refers to an issue with the Reverse Lamp Control Circuit being detected as high. In simpler terms, it means that there is a problem with the circuit responsible for controlling the reverse lights on the vehicle. When this code is triggered, it indicates that the powertrain control module (PCM) has detected a voltage signal that is higher than the specified threshold for the reverse lamp control circuit.
Common Causes of B1668 RAM
- Faulty reverse light switch
- Wiring harness issues
- Blown fuse in the reverse light circuit
- Malfunctioning PCM
- Short circuit in the reverse light circuit

How to Fix B1668 RAM
- Begin by inspecting the reverse light switch and wiring harness for any visible damage or corrosion.
- Check the fuse for the reverse light circuit and replace if necessary.
- Use a multimeter to test the voltage at the reverse light switch and along the circuit to identify any abnormalities.
- Replace the reverse light switch if it is found to be faulty, and repair any damaged wiring or connections.
- Clear the DTC using a scan tool and test the reverse lights to ensure they are functioning correctly.
Cost to Fix B1668 RAM
The cost of repairing a B1668 code can vary depending on the specific cause of the issue and the labor rates in your area. On average, the repair cost for this type of issue can range from $100 to $300, including parts and labor. Keep in mind that diagnostic time and labor rates can vary, so it's advisable to obtain a quote from a reputable auto repair shop before proceeding with the repair.
